THE OPPORTUNITY THAT AWAITS YOU
We are looking for a Delivery Manager – Digital Enablement to act as the execution partner to the Head of Digital Enablement. This role is central to ensuring alignment, momentum, and delivery discipline across five interconnected technology domains: Service Delivery, Cloud & Infrastructure, Digital Workplace, Digital Employee Experience, and Identity & Access Management (IDAM).
This person will operate as the connective layer between strategy and execution, ensuring that priorities are clear, delivery is predictable, and leadership has accurate, data-backed visibility of progress.
You will help translate a large and complex roadmap into structured execution, while maintaining focus on outcomes, dependencies, and delivery health.
